Power Capacity Requirements
Selecting the right power capacity is essential to your micro-inverter installation’s efficiency and longevity. You’ll want to match your inverter’s rated AC output to your solar array’s expected output—common ratings include 600W, 700W, 1200W, and 1400W units.
Pair panels strategically so each inverter handles compatible wattage. For example, use a 700W unit for a 600–700W panel. Verify that your total DC input stays within the unit’s MPPT and voltage window, typically 24–40V or 30–50V ranges, maximizing usable power without clipping losses.
Consider your local grid voltage and branch circuit limits to avoid overloading. Most importantly, build in headroom above peak production estimates. This buffer accommodates shading, temperature fluctuations, and future upgrades, preventing your system from operating at maximum capacity continuously.
MPPT Efficiency Optimization
Because your micro-inverter’s Maximum Power Point Tracking (MPPT) algorithm directly determines how much solar energy you’ll actually harvest, understanding this technology is critical to your system’s performance. The algorithm continuously monitors voltage and current to lock onto your panels’ peak power output, minimizing energy loss during conversion—many systems achieve 99.5% efficiency or higher.
You’ll benefit from advanced implementations like 6-stage Power Search, which engages during cloudy or fluctuating conditions to maintain best collection. This precision matters considerably: MPPT-enabled inverters can boost total power generation by more than 25% compared with non-MPPT systems.
When evaluating micro-inverters, prioritize models with proven MPPT efficiency ratings and dynamic tracking capabilities. This investment directly translates to measurable gains in your system’s overall energy production and long-term financial returns.
Voltage Compatibility Standards
Why does your micro-inverter’s voltage rating matter so much? Your system’s safety and efficiency depend on it. Most micro-inverters specify compatibility with 30V or 36V panel configurations, keeping DC input within safe operating windows. You’ll typically see output voltage rated at 110/120V AC to match standard residential circuits, requiring grid-tie synchronization at that exact level.
When selecting units, you’ll want to verify PV voltage windows and MPPT ranges—typically Vmp around 30–39V with Voc reaching 46V—ensuring your MPPT locks onto maximum power points reliably. Many inverters offer wide input DC ranges (17–50V), enabling flexibility across varying solar conditions. For multi-inverter setups, confirm compatible voltage ranges align across all units to maintain proper parallel operation and consistent AC output.
Protection Features Analysis
What separates a reliable micro-inverter from one that’ll fail when you need it most? Protection features.
You’ll want a micro-inverter equipped with six core protections: over-temperature, under-voltage alarm, under-voltage protection, over-voltage, short circuit, and overload. These safeguard both your inverter and panels by automatically reducing or interrupting power flow during faults.
IP65 waterproof design shields your equipment from dust and water ingress, minimizing weather-related outages. Equally important is fully isolated input/output with strong insulation—it contains faults and enhances safety during abnormal conditions.
Robust electrical isolation combined with effective thermal management prevents cascading failures. Together, these protection schemes guarantee your system maintains reliability under extreme environmental conditions, protecting your investment long-term.

Grid Tie Integration
Your micro-inverter’s ability to synchronize with your utility grid determines how efficiently your system converts and distributes solar energy. Grid-tie inverters convert your solar panels’ DC output into AC power matched to your utility’s voltage—typically 110V or 220V—guaranteeing seamless integration. You’ll benefit from reverse power transmission, which lets excess generation flow back to the grid at efficiencies near 99.9%, potentially earning credits on your bill. Choose inverters supporting parallel stacking for scalability or three-phase configurations if you’re planning expansion. Guarantee your selected model includes essential protections against over/under voltage, overload, and short circuits. These safeguards protect both your system and the grid infrastructure, making reliable grid tie integration non-negotiable for residential installations.
Thermal Management Design
Effective thermal management directly impacts how well your micro-inverter performs over time, especially during peak summer operation when outdoor temperatures climb. You’ll want units featuring aluminum alloy housings that naturally dissipate heat without relying on external fans, keeping your system reliable in outdoor conditions.
Look for models with intelligent temperature control and high-flow ventilation that prevent overheating during extended operation. IP65 waterproof housings protect against moisture while simultaneously aiding heat dissipation across varying weather patterns.
Consider inverters specifying wide operating temperature ranges—typically −40°C to 60°C—ensuring stable performance in extreme climates. Some advanced models employ targeted cooling around 45°C to maintain ideal MPPT efficiency and prevent thermal throttling, maximizing your energy output year-round.

Frequently Asked Questions
How Long Do Micro-Inverters Typically Last, and What Warranties Do Manufacturers Offer?
You’ll find most micro-inverters last 25-30 years with typical warranties covering 10-15 years. Many manufacturers offer extended warranties up to 25 years, protecting your investment against defects and ensuring long-term reliability.
Can Micro-Inverters Work With Existing String Inverter Systems, or Require Complete Replacement?
You can’t directly integrate micro-inverters with your existing string inverter system. You’ll need to replace your entire setup because they’re incompatible technologies that operate on different conversion principles.
What Is the Cost Difference Between Micro-Inverters and Traditional String Inverters for Installation?
You’ll typically pay 20-30% more upfront for micro-inverters than string inverters. However, you’ll save on wiring, labor, and potential monitoring costs. Your long-term savings often offset the initial premium through improved efficiency and reduced maintenance expenses.
How Do Micro-Inverters Perform During Cloudy Weather or Partial Shading Conditions?
You’ll find that micro-inverters perform exceptionally well in cloudy weather and partial shading. They optimize each panel individually, so shaded panels don’t drag down your entire system’s output like string inverters do.
Are Micro-Inverters Compatible With Battery Storage Systems for Off-Grid Solar Applications?
You’ll find that most micro-inverters aren’t ideal for off-grid battery systems since they’re designed for grid-tied applications. You’d benefit more from hybrid inverters or battery-compatible models that you can pair with storage solutions.
